Beijing (北京): No trip to China is complete without a visit to Beijing, the nation's capital. The Forbidden City, a breathtaking palace complex, stands as a testament to imperial power. Climb the iconic Jingshan Park for panoramic views of the city, and marvel at the Temple of Heaven, a UNESCO World Heritage site where emperors performed celestial ceremonies. Don't forget to explore the sprawling Hutongs, traditional alleyways offering a glimpse into Beijing's rich history. For a modern twist, immerse yourself in the vibrant 798 Art District.
Shanghai (上海): Shanghai, a dazzling metropolis on the Yangtze River delta, is a captivating blend of East and West. The Bund, a stunning waterfront promenade lined with colonial-era buildings, offers breathtaking views of the Pudong skyline. Ascend the Shanghai Tower, one of the world's tallest buildings, for panoramic views of the city. Explore the charming French Concession, with its tree-lined streets and European-style architecture, and lose yourself in the bustling markets of Yuyuan Garden.
Sichuan (四川): Journey to Sichuan province for a culinary and natural adventure. The capital, Chengdu, is renowned for its spicy cuisine and laid-back atmosphere. Visit the Giant Panda Breeding Research Base, a sanctuary for these adorable creatures. Venture into the breathtaking Jiuzhaigou Valley, a UNESCO World Heritage site known for its vibrant turquoise lakes and cascading waterfalls. For adventurous souls, tackle the challenging trails of Huanglong, another stunning natural wonder famed for its colorful pools and snow-capped peaks.
Yunnan (云南): Yunnan, in southwest China, is a land of breathtaking landscapes and diverse cultures. Lijiang, a charming ancient town, boasts canals, traditional architecture, and stunning views of Jade Dragon Snow Mountain. Explore the stunning rice terraces of Yuanyang, a photographer's paradise. Discover the unique Dai culture in Xishuangbanna, home to lush rainforests and stunning temples. Trek through Tiger Leaping Gorge, a challenging but rewarding hike offering incredible views of the Jinsha River.
Guilin & Guangxi (桂林 & 广西): Cruise the Li River, passing through stunning karst mountains and verdant rice paddies, a quintessential Chinese landscape experience. Explore the caves of Guilin, marvel at the rock formations, and discover hidden grottoes. Venture further into Guangxi province to discover the impressive Longsheng Rice Terraces, a breathtaking spectacle of human engineering. Visit the vibrant city of Nanning, a melting pot of cultures.
Xi'an (西安): Journey back in time in Xi'an, the ancient capital of 13 dynasties. Explore the Terracotta Army, a breathtaking collection of life-sized terracotta soldiers and horses, guarding the tomb of Emperor Qin Shi Huang. Walk the ancient city walls, offering panoramic views of the city. Visit the Big Wild Goose Pagoda, a significant Buddhist temple, and explore the Muslim Quarter, known for its vibrant street food and bustling atmosphere.
Zhangjiajie (张家界): Discover the awe-inspiring landscapes of Zhangjiajie National Forest Park, the inspiration for the floating mountains in the film Avatar. Hike through towering sandstone pillars, explore the unique rock formations, and take a cable car ride for breathtaking views. Experience the thrill of Tianmen Mountain, accessed via a spectacular 99-bend road and offering panoramic views of the surrounding landscape.
Tibet (西藏): For the truly adventurous, a trip to Tibet is an unforgettable experience. Visit Lhasa, the capital city, and explore the Potala Palace, the winter palace of the Dalai Lama. Experience the spiritual atmosphere of Jokhang Temple and wander through the bustling Barkhor Street. For stunning views, trek to Everest Base Camp (requires permits and significant planning).
Fujian (福建): Explore the stunning coastline of Fujian province, home to picturesque fishing villages and stunning islands. Visit Tulou, a collection of unique earthen buildings, a testament to the ingenuity of the Hakka people. Explore the Wuyi Mountains, known for their beautiful scenery and rich biodiversity. Enjoy the laid-back atmosphere and delicious seafood of Xiamen.
Jiangsu (江苏): Discover the beauty of the canals and water towns in Jiangsu province. Explore Suzhou, renowned for its classical gardens and canals, a tranquil escape from the hustle and bustle of city life. Visit Hangzhou, home to the iconic West Lake, a picturesque lake surrounded by hills and temples. Explore the ancient city of Nanjing, steeped in history and offering a glimpse into China's imperial past.
Hainan (海南): Escape to the tropical paradise of Hainan Island, China's southernmost province. Relax on pristine beaches, explore lush rainforests, and discover hidden coves. Visit Sanya, a popular resort city, offering a variety of activities, from water sports to cultural experiences. Hainan boasts a rich biodiversity and diverse landscapes.
Inner Mongolia (内蒙古): Experience the vast grasslands and nomadic culture of Inner Mongolia. Ride horseback across the rolling plains, visit traditional nomadic camps, and witness breathtaking sunsets over the endless steppe. Explore the Hulun Buir grasslands, a vast expanse of natural beauty. Immerse yourself in the unique culture and traditions of this fascinating region.
